Detailed Description
Example 1 referring to fig. 1-2. The LED warning lamp control circuit board comprises a PCB board 1, wherein a chip 2, a tact switch 3, a patch diode 4, a patch triode 5, a first patch resistor 6, a second patch resistor 7, a third patch resistor 8, a first patch capacitor 9, a second patch capacitor 10, a third patch capacitor 11 and thirteen patch lamp beads 12 are arranged on the PCB board 1, the LED warning lamp group consists of the patch triode 5, the first patch resistor 6, the second patch resistor 7, the third patch resistor 8 and the thirteen patch lamp beads 12, and the LED warning lamp control circuit consists of the chip 2, the tact switch 3 and the third patch capacitor 11, and the anti-reverse-connection protection circuit consists of the patch diode 4, the first patch capacitor 9 and the second patch capacitor 10; the PCB 1 is circular, twelve patch lamp beads 12 are circularly distributed on the PCB 1, the circle center of the circle surrounded by the twelve patch lamp beads 12 coincides with the circle center of the PCB 1, the remaining patch lamp beads 12 are positioned in the middle of the PCB 1, three mounting holes 13 are formed in the PCB 1, and the mounting holes 13 penetrate through the front side and the back side of the PCB 1. The model of the chip 2 is HT66F002. The model of the patch triode 5 is S8050.
The pin 1 of the chip 2 in the LED warning lamp control circuit is connected with the negative end of the patch diode 4 in the anti-reverse connection protection circuit, one end of the first patch capacitor 9 and one end of the second patch capacitor 10 respectively through the conducting strip on the PCB 1, the other end of the first patch capacitor 9 and the other end of the second patch capacitor 10 are connected with the negative electrode of the power supply respectively through the conducting strip on the PCB 1, the pin 8 of the chip 2 is connected with the negative electrode of the power supply through the conducting strip on the PCB 1, the pin 3 of the chip 2 is connected with one end of the third patch capacitor 11 and one end of the tact switch 3 respectively through the conducting strip on the PCB 1, the other end of the third patch capacitor 11 and the other end of the tact switch 3 are connected with the negative electrode of the power supply respectively through the conducting strip on the PCB 1, the pin 6 of the chip 2 is connected with one end of the second patch resistor 7 in the LED warning lamp group through the conducting strip on the PCB 1, the positive ends of thirteen lamp beads 12 in the LED warning lamp group are connected with the positive electrode of the power supply respectively through the conducting strip, and the positive electrode of the anti-reverse connection protection circuit is connected with the positive electrode of the patch diode 4.
The negative electrode ends of thirteen patch lamp beads 12 in the LED warning lamp group are respectively connected with one end of a third patch resistor 8 through a conducting strip, the other end of the third patch resistor 8 is connected with the collector electrode end in a patch triode 5 through a conducting strip, the emitter electrode end in the patch triode 5 is connected with the negative electrode of a power supply through a conducting strip, the base electrode end in the patch triode 5 is respectively connected with one end of a first patch resistor 6 and the other end of a second patch resistor 7 through a conducting strip, and the other end of the first patch resistor 6 is connected with the negative electrode of the power supply through a conducting strip. The power supply is a dry battery.

An O-ring 109 is disposed between the base 100 and the base cover 102. The upper end of the base 100 is provided with three mounting posts 110, the upper end face of the mounting posts 110 is provided with screw mounting holes, and the PCB 1 is fixedly mounted at the upper end of the base 100 through three screws after passing through the three mounting holes 13 on the PCB 1 and the corresponding screw mounting holes one by one.
